#d5befa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#d5befa is composed of 83.5% red, 74.5% green and 98%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 14.8% cyan, 24% magenta, 0% yellow and 2% black. It has a hue angle of 263 degrees, a saturation of 85.7% and a lightness of 86.3%. #d5befa color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#ab7df5. Closest websafe color is: #ccccff.

Shades and Tints of #d5befa
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030108 is the darkest color, while #f8f5fe is the lightest one.

Tones of #d5befa
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#dcdcdc is the less saturated color, while #d4bbfd is the most saturated one.
